jueves, 28 de agosto de 2014

Desplegar ceros a la izquierda en reportes XML

Cuando uno trabaja haciendo reportes en XML debe tener en cuenta que al generar un reporte en formato de  Microsoft Excel ,no mostrara correctamente un formato de numero con prefijo de ceros. Por ejemplo, si hay un valor "007" el reporte le muestra como "7", excel pantalla como "007" sólo si la columna se establece en formato de texto. Usted puede ver la diferencia en la siguiente captura de pantalla:



En esos caso la solución es abrir  la plantilla RTF en Microsoft  Word. Ir   a Complementos >> Data >> Load XML DataUna vez que los datos se cargan correctamente, haga doble clic en el campo. En Propiedades , establecer el tipo de formato como Texto Regular  y marcar la opción  Force LTR.


Después de seguir los pasos anteriores, guardar la plantilla y ejecutar el reporte donde se mostrara la información correcta.


2 comentarios:

  1. Hola, realice los pasos que me comentas pero cuando genero el archivo me sale con espacios en blanco al inicio y final como hago para que no salga? Gracias.

    ResponderEliminar